png是什么格式的缩写
PNG是“Portable Network Graphics”的缩写,中文全称为“便携式网络图形”。它诞生于1996年,由W3C主导制定并发布为正式推荐标准,初衷是提供一种免专利、无损压缩、支持透明度的开放图像格式,以替代当时受LZW算法专利限制的GIF。历经ISO/IEC 15948:2003国际标准化及2025年第三版重大升级,PNG已全面支持APNG动态图像、HDR高动态范围与EXIF元数据嵌入,其文件结构由8字节签名与IHDR、IDAT、IEND等关键数据块严谨构成,兼顾技术严谨性与跨平台兼容性,在网页图标、UI设计、数字出版等对色彩精度与透明表现要求严苛的场景中持续发挥核心作用。
一、PNG的核心技术特性与实际应用优势
PNG采用LZ77派生的无损压缩算法,确保图像在反复保存、编辑和传输过程中不丢失任何像素信息。它支持8位索引色(PNG-8)、24位真彩色(PNG-24)及32位带Alpha通道的真彩色(PNG-32),其中Alpha通道可精确描述256级透明度,使图标边缘与任意背景实现自然融合,显著优于GIF的1位硬边透明。在网页开发中,设计师常将按钮、logo、矢量导出图优先保存为PNG-32格式,以保障Retina屏下的清晰显示;而轻量级界面元素则选用PNG-8,通过限制调色板至256色,在保持视觉可辨的前提下将文件体积压缩至GIF同规格的85%–92%。权威测试数据显示,在Waterloo Repertoire ColorSet标准图像集上,PNG对线条图、文字截图、UI控件等高对比度内容的压缩效率比JPEG高出40%以上,且完全规避JPEG特有的块效应与振铃伪影。
二、PNG文件结构与兼容性演进路径
每个合法PNG文件均以固定的8字节签名(89 50 4E 47 0D 0A 1A 0A)起始,其后由IHDR(图像头)、IDAT(图像数据)、IEND(文件结束)三个强制数据块构成基础框架,辅以cHRM、gAMA、tEXt等可选块存储色彩校准、Gamma值、作者版权等元信息。早期IE6仅支持PNG-8透明,需JavaScript补丁才能渲染PNG-32半透明效果;自IE7起,主流浏览器已原生支持全部PNG特性。2025年发布的PNG第三版正式将APNG动画、HDR色彩空间、EXIF相机参数纳入标准规范,这意味着现代Web应用无需额外插件即可直接加载含曝光时间、GPS坐标、白平衡设置的PNG图像,并在支持HDR的设备上呈现更宽广的亮度与色域表现。
三、选择与使用PNG的实操建议
日常工作中,应依据内容类型精准选用子格式:处理网页图标或扁平化UI素材时,用Photoshop或Figma导出为PNG-24+Alpha;批量优化电商主图中的纯色背景商品图,可借助ImageMagick命令行工具执行“convert input.png -alpha on -background none -resize 800x -strip output.png”实现无损缩放与元数据剥离;对于需保留拍摄参数的设计源文件,则须启用支持EXIF写入的PNG编码器(如libpng 1.6.40+版本),并在导出前确认软件勾选“嵌入EXIF信息”选项。值得注意的是,PNG不适用于摄影原片存档——因其不支持RAW传感器数据,且同等画质下体积通常大于WebP或AVIF,专业场景仍应优先选用TIFF或DNG格式。
综上,PNG已从当年替代GIF的“备选方案”,成长为支撑现代数字视觉表达的底层基石之一。




